NAME
       borg-key-export - Export the repository key for backup
SYNOPSIS
       borg [common options] key export [options] [PATH]
DESCRIPTION
       If repository encryption is used, the repository is inaccessible without the key. This command allows one
       to  back  up  this  essential  key.  Note that the backup produced does not include the passphrase itself
       (i.e. the exported key stays encrypted). In order to regain access to a repository, one  needs  both  the
       exported key and the original passphrase.
       There  are  three backup formats. The normal backup format is suitable for digital storage as a file. The
       --paper backup format is optimized for printing and typing in while importing, with per  line  checks  to
       reduce  problems  with manual input. The --qr-html creates a printable HTML template with a QR code and a
       copy of the --paper-formatted key.
       For repositories using keyfile encryption the key is saved locally on the system that is capable of doing
       backups. To guard against loss of this key, the key needs to be backed up independently of the main  data
       backup.
       For  repositories  using  the repokey encryption the key is saved in the repository in the config file. A
       backup is thus not strictly needed, but guards against the repository becoming inaccessible if  the  file
       is damaged for some reason.
OPTIONS
       See borg-common(1) for common options of Borg commands.
   arguments
       PATH   where to store the backup
   options
       --paper
              Create an export suitable for printing and later type-in
       --qr-html
              Create an html file suitable for printing and later type-in or qr scan
EXAMPLES
          borg key export > encrypted-key-backup
          borg key export --paper > encrypted-key-backup.txt
          borg key export --qr-html > encrypted-key-backup.html
          # Or pass the output file as an argument instead of redirecting stdout:
          borg key export encrypted-key-backup
          borg key export --paper encrypted-key-backup.txt
          borg key export --qr-html encrypted-key-backup.html
